虚拟机上Redis主从复制实现无缝迁移(虚拟机redis主从复制)
虚拟机上的Redis主从复制允许对服务进行无缝的迁移。基于它的原理,一个Redis主服务器首先将所有的数据同步放入到slave服务器中,然后提供数据服务和读写操作。如果主服务器出现故障,slave服务器可以即刻替代它成为新的主服务器,接管服务,无缝迁移完成。
在Redis主从复制模式下,master-slave服务器各自独立运行,master服务器保存原始数据,slave服务器维护其复制备份。master服务器和slave服务器之间的数据同步完全依赖于master服务器上的数据更改操作,master服务器执行数据更改操作后,slave服务器就会将该操作同步到自身,完成数据备份和读写复制。
而且,如果需要将原有服务转移到另一个虚拟机上,那么参与虚拟机迁移过程中的主从服务器无需任何更改,可以实现完全无缝的转移。
该技术实现的具体步骤如下:
1. 首先部署主从服务器,让两台服务器能够相互通信,实现主从复制功能;
2. 将原有虚拟机上的主服务器上的数据导出导出到外部储存空间;
3. 将主服务器上的数据迁移到新的虚拟机上;
4. 通过添加slave服务器来完成数据的备份,并且可以即刻切换为新的主服务器;
5. 将slave服务器从原有虚拟机中迁移到新的虚拟机上;
6. 在新的虚拟机上,重新配置主从服务器,进行数据备份和读写复制,完成Redis主从复制及虚拟机迁移。
以上是实现在虚拟机上将Redis主从复制实现无缝迁移的步骤,这一过程无缝简便,可以为系统的可扩展性和高可用性提供支持。